Barbecued Pork Chops

Yield: 6 servings (serving size: 1 pork chop and 1 1/2 tablespoons sauce)

Ingredients

  • Sauce:
  • 1/4  cup  packed brown sugar
  • 1/4  cup  ketchup
  • 1  tablespoon  Worcestershire sauce
  • 1  tablespoon  low-sodium soy sauce

  • Remaining ingredients:
  • 6  (6-ounce) bone-in center-cut pork chops (about 1/2 inch thick)
  • 1  teaspoon  dried thyme
  • 1  teaspoon  garlic salt
  • 1/4  teaspoon  ground red pepper
  • Cooking spray

Preparation

Prepare grill or broiler.

To prepare sauce, combine the first 4 ingredients in a small bowl. Place 1/4 cup sauce in a small bowl, and set aside.

Trim fat from pork. Combine the thyme, garlic salt, and pepper; sprinkle over pork. Place pork on a grill rack or broiler pan coated with cooking spray; cook 6 minutes on each side, basting with remaining sauce. Serve pork chops with reserved 1/4 cup sauce.

Nutritional Information

Calories:
244 (42% from fat)
Fat:
11.3g (sat 3.9g,mono 5g,poly 1.4g)
Protein:
24.6g
Carbohydrate:
9.9g
Fiber:
0.2g
Cholesterol:
77mg
Iron:
1.5mg
Sodium:
649mg
Calcium:
22mg
